100.00 percent of the population in 93669 drive to work alone. 0.00 percent of the people take some form of public transportation like the bus or the train to work. Approximately 95.65 percent of the residents get to work in less than 30 minutes. 4.35 percent of the residents in 93669 get to work in more than 60 minutes. The average household size is approximately 1.37 members with about 2.62 cars available per household.
An estimate of 92.31 percent of the residents in 93669 has some form of health insurance. 67.95 percent of the residents have some type of public health insurance like Medicare, Medicaid, Veterans Affairs (VA), or TRICARE. About 52.88 percent of the residents have private health insurance, either through their employer or direct purchase.
A resident in 93669 would have to travel an average of 30.08 miles to reach the nearest hospital with an emergency room, Valley Children's Hospital . In a 20-mile radius, there are 0 healthcare providers accessible to residents in 93669, Wishon, California.

As of , an estimate of 312 residents live in 93669 with a median age of 57.4 years. 19.23 percent of the population is under the age of 18, and 24.68 percent of the population is at least 65 years of age. 43.53 percent of the residents in 93669 is currently married, and 9.41 percent of the population has never been married.
The monthly median household income in 93669 is $5,861.75. The monthly median housing costs for residents in 93669 is approximately $428. The median household spends about 7.30 percent of their income on housing.

Type 1 Diabetes is a chronic condition in which the pancreas produces little or no insulin. This means that individuals with Type 1 Diabetes need to regularly monitor their blood sugar levels and administer insulin to manage their condition. Access to healthcare providers, medications, and support services is crucial for effectively managing the condition and preventing complications.
